QEFA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review
25 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R MSCI EAFE StrategicFactors ETF (QEFA)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$125M — down 17% from $150M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 8 funds opened new QEFA posit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 9 added to existing stakes and 6 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Financial Enhancement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$2.49M. The largest seller was Stadion Money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$24M sold.
